Title: Purphoros
Post by: CyberStrider on December 20, 2013, 09:48:37 AM
If I have {purhoros, god of the forge} as a creature and I put {whisper silk cloak} on it then {blasphemous act} happens will the cloak fall off??

Title: Re: Purphoros
Post by: Mattao19 on December 20, 2013, 10:49:04 AM
Idk what I did lol but quote my reply here:

{Blasphamous Act} kills all of your creatures except Purphoros so unless you have enchantments that boost your devotion Purphoros is now not a creature therefore yes the equipment falls off.

Title: Re: Purphoros
Post by: Gorzo on December 21, 2013, 05:05:12 PM
Yes, it falls of. If equipment is attached to a creature that stops being a creature, it cannot stay attached to it.
